Description

Summary:


The Physical Therapist has the responsibility and accountability for assessing, planning, evaluating and implementing care for the patients assigned physical therapy. The Physical Therapist is responsible for adhering to all standards of Physical Therapy Practice Act as they apply to providing technical therapy care, supplies, equipment and interventions to a designated patient population.


Responsibilities:


  • Gathers pertinent data from chart and other care givers; discusses with physician as necessary
  • Independently assesses all patient types as assigned
  • Demonstrates ability to recognize additional needs during evaluation; exercises good judgment in decision making when requesting, scheduling and/or performing additional testing
  • Interprets results and formulates relevant, measurable, realistic and attainable goals
  • Reassesses patient progress regularly per department and regulatory policy, or when need arises
